氧化应激与实热“上火”的相关性研究
Study on Correlation between Oxidative Stress and Excess Heat “Shang huo”

中文摘要:
      目的:通过检测观察组血液中过氧化指标(MDA、ROS)和抗氧化指标(GSH、T-AOC、SOD)的变化,探讨氧化应激与实热“上火”的相关性。方法:分别收集临床实热“上火”和正常人群的样本,检测其血浆中MDA、GSH、SOD、T-AOC水平和外周血白细胞中ROS含量,进行比较。结果:与对照组比较,观察组血浆中MDA、GSH、SOD、T-AOC浓度水平均升高,差异有统计学意义(P<0.05),而白细胞内的ROS含量显著下降,差异有统计学意义(P<0.01)。结论:观察组过氧化指标与抗氧化指标均有显著变化,说明实热“上火”与氧化应激密切相关,观察组机体处于过氧化与抗氧化相互交争状态,但氧化与抗氧化水平尚且处于平衡阶段。
English Summary:
      To study the correlation between oxidative stress and excess heat “shanghuo” through observing the changes of blood lipid peroxidation index (MDA, ROS) and antioxidant indexes (GSH, T-AOC,SOD) in the population of excess heat “shanghuo”. Methods:Excess heat “shanghuo” and normal population samples were collected, and the levels of MDA, GSH, SOD and T-AOC in plasma and ROS in peripheral blood leukocytes were detected and compared respectively. Results:The levels of MDA, GSH, SOD and T-AOC in the blood plasma of excess heat “shanghuo” were higher than those in the normal group (P<0.05), and the levels of ROS in leukocytes decreased significantly (P<0.01). Conclusion:The excess oxidation index (MDA) and antioxidant index (GSH, SOD, T-AOC) were all increased in excess heat “shanghuo” people, and the levels of ROS in leukocytes decreased significantly, indicating that excess heat “shanghuo” is closely related to oxidative stress; the organism is in a level state of oxidation and antioxidation, but the oxidation and antioxidant levels are in balance.
